Forbes: We Have Five Years To Save Ourselves From Climate Change, Harvard Scientist Says
James Anderson, a Harvard University professor of atmospheric chemistry best known for establishing that chlorofluorocarbons were damaging the ozone layer, says: “The chance that there will be any permanent ice left in the Arctic after 2022 is essentially zero,” with 75 to 80 percent of permanent ice having melted already in the last 35 years. “People have the misapprehension that we can recover from this state just by reducing carbon emissions," Anderson said in an appearance at the University of Chicago. Recovery is all but impossible, he argued, without a World War II-style transformation of industry.

Houston Animal Save protested the cruelty and injustice of horse-drawn carriages. "Making horses pull oversized loads like carriages is cruel. Horses are forced to toil in all weather extremes, dodge traffic, and pound the pavement all day long. They may develop respiratory ailments because they breathe in exhaust fumes, and they can suffer debilitating leg problems from walking on hard surfaces."

Toronto Pig Save started in December 2010, with a promise to the pigs of doing a minimum of three vigils and vegan outreach events each week, all year round. We bear witness as a community of pigs, cows, chickens and other farmed animal victims in slaughterhouse trucks. The animals want us to be present and, with the most pleading eyes, ask for our help when we see them through the portholes of transport trucks. Just as if we were in those horrid trucks, we would want the whole community to be there fighting for our freedom, liberation, rights, and equality. In a way, we are there.
